Principle Duties and Responsibilities SHIPPING Responsible for preparation of product for timely shipment to both end-customer and outside processing vendors in accordance with company procedures and customer requirements. Accurate completion of records of shipment, bills of lading, internal shipping documents and other “carrier-specific” forms required by freight carriers for transport. Verifies and records all items loaded for shipment and completes shipping reports. Schedules convenient pick up of freight by various carriers. Tracks inbound and outbound freight. Performs freight company cost comparisons RECEIVING Responsible for unpacking and performing limited receiving inspection of all incoming shipments. Verifies items received against purchase order and noting discrepancies. Completes receiving documentation and performs data entry of purchase order receipts into receiving log/DBA database. Weighs and verifies raw material. Rejects damaged items and records shortages. Maintains filing system for outbound bills of lading and returned goods. Generates raw material inventory identification labels. Maintains inventory of finished goods and raw materials. Assists Purchasing/Accounting Departments with receipt/invoice discrepancy resolution as needed. Performs cycle counts/weekly inventory counts. Maintains accurate inventory. Operation of forklift for material handling purposes. DRIVER Operate company vehicles (including manual transmission) to transport materials and products between various locations safely and efficiently. Conduct pre- and post-trip vehicle inspections to ensure proper functioning and compliance with safety standards. Maintain a valid driver’s license and clean driving record in accordance with company policies. Assist with loading, unloading, and securing cargo to prevent damage during transit. Collaborate with warehouse and logistics teams to plan delivery schedules and optimize routes. Adhere to all applicable traffic and safety regulations while operating company vehicles. Perform basic vehicle maintenance tasks (e.g., checking fluid levels, tire pressure, and cleanliness). OTHER DUTIES Assist with month-end inventory activities as needed.
